GREEN JOHN™ – Grows 1m high x 60cm wide. BETTER JOHN™ – Grows 1.2m high x 90cm wide. SCARLET FLAME™ – Grows 1.5m high x 1m wide. MACARTHUR™ – Grows 1.8m high x 1.5m. RED ALERT™ – Grows 2.4m high x 2m wide. SLIM™ – Grows 3m high x 1.3m wide.

WebBottlebrush species. Albany bottlebrush (Callistemon glaucus): 2m tall and wide, scarlet brushes. Lesser bottle brush (Callistemon phoeniceus): 2–4m tall and 2–3m wide with scarlet brushes.
